The
City of Shanghai, China has selected the Ashtech MicroZ
Continuous Geodetic Reference Station and Geodetic Base
Station Software from Thales Navigation for its
Multifunction Reference Network. The first 14 stations are
currently being installed in the Shanghai/Pudong region.
Five additional stations will be installed early next
year. The
network will serve the needs of many simultaneous users.
The
first 14 stations are outfitted with Paroscientific MET3
Meteorological Measurement Systems. GPS data plus meteorological
information are collected and forwarded automatically every half
hour to the
Data
Processing
Center
for scientific research.
The MET3 provides precise measurement of barometric
pressure, temperature and relative humidity. In
conjunction with the GPS data, calculations of
precipitable water vapor can be made. The goal of this research is to improve the weather
forecasting in the
Shanghai
region, which is prone to torrential monsoon rains and
flooding from May to September.
Data
are also automatically sent to the Shanghai
Institute of Survey and Mapping for use in GPS surveying
and GIS (Geographic Information System) post processing.
The reference sites will be the primary
high-accuracy reference for
Shanghai
.
Ten
of the
sites are equipped with radios to broadcast RTK (Real-time
Kinematics) and DGPS (differential GPS) messages throughout the
Shanghai
area for high-accuracy real time navigation, GIS, and
surveying applications.
These differential corrections will be used by the
RTK or DGPS user within
Shanghai
for a great variety of applications, including the RTK
land Surveying, Vehicle Navigation, and the dredging
operations to keep the
Huangpu
River
and
Hangzhou
Bay
open for shipping. |
